Jazz Core:- Beyond the Point of Farthest Out at The Stag And Hounds

A gig held at The Stag And Hounds on Sunday 1st March. The event starts at 13:30.


In association with The Bristol Freetone Collective.
The Aaron Hawkins/Paul Anstey Quartet- Aaron Hawkins Saxophones Paul Anstey Basses Sam Coxhill Guitar Simon Mawspn Drums
Sounds of the Universe- Geoff Hawkins Tenor saxophone Phill Gibbs Guitar Hugh Kirkbride Bass Aidan Searle Drums

A quality lineup of highly experienced and dedicated experimental improvisers take up residence for an afternoon of spaced out, freaked up jazz.
Musicians who have deep experience of the UK improvised music scene having played with Evan Parker, Eddie Prevost, Pat Thomas, Hamid Drake, Paul Dunmall, Andy Sheppard, Mike Cooper, Damo Suzuki, Carl Blake and many many more.
